Duties and Responsibilities
The Warehouse Clerk will perform a range of tasks to ensure the efficient and safe handling of goods within the warehouse environment. These duties are categorized into three key areas: Issuing and Receiving Administration, Cycle and Stock Counts, and Materials Handling.
Issuing and Receiving Administration
- Vehicle Inspections: Inspect delivery vehicles to ensure compliance with safety procedures and legislative requirements before goods are received or dispatched. This includes verifying that vehicles meet safety standards and are suitable for transporting materials.
- Goods Receipt and Issuance: Verify source documents (e.g., delivery notes, purchase orders) to confirm the validity of transactions. This ensures that only authorized goods are received or issued, minimizing errors or discrepancies.
- Stock Storage: Allocate, store, and stack stock items correctly according to product requirements and sound storing practices. For example, hazardous materials must be stored in compliance with safety regulations, and Materials Safety Data Sheets (MSDS) must be displayed prominently.
- System Updates: Record and capture receipts and issuances on the stock management system to maintain accurate and complete stock information. This includes printing labels or barcodes and tagging items for proper identification and storage.
- Stock Binning: Ensure correct binning and storage of items as per the stock system to facilitate easy access and accurate inventory tracking.
- Stock Picking: Pick stock items timeously and accurately based on requisitions to meet the needs of internal clients, ensuring operational efficiency.
- Housekeeping: Perform daily housekeeping activities to maintain a clean, organized, and safe warehouse environment in accordance with organizational standards.
Cycle and Stock Counts
- Inventory Counts: Conduct cycle and stock counts as per company policies and standards, including ad-hoc counts when required. This ensures that inventory records are accurate and discrepancies are identified and addressed promptly.
Materials Handling
- Vehicle Checks: Perform daily vehicle inspections as per company requirements, reporting any deviations or issues to the Stores Controller to ensure equipment safety and reliability.
- Equipment Operation: Operate mobile lifting equipment, such as forklifts or cranes, for the receipt and issuance of goods, adhering to safety and operational procedures to prevent accidents or damage.
